    Also, the blocks for the pyramids didn't come from Luxor - the core limestone blocks came from Giza - basically where you're standing at 28:32 The white outer limestone that made the smooth angle was quarried and shipped from Tura

    The reason the bed and living room are identical because they originally were 2 connecting rooms, where they simply changed the furniture in one room, to make it a living room.
    Hence the 2 separate balconies, 2 safes and near identical bathrooms.
    Superior rooms and suites, always have access to the executive lounge.
    Memberships is normally a point earning system, giving u options for free nights and a membership once “high” enough can mean free upgrades depending on availability.
    Suites made to be a suite has normally a powder room, one entrance, one safe and one big balcony, but either way, the extra space is always nice to have and you deserve it!
